C. Viswanath, Presiding Member.—This Appeal is filed against the order dated 12.12.2014 of the Maharashtra State Consumer Disputes Redressal Commission, Mumbai (hereinafter referred to as “the State Commission”) in Consumer Complaint No. 225/2012.

2. The Complainant/ Appellant is a proprietor of M/s Britolite Industries, engaged in trading business of acrylic sheets, off cut and rod in wholesale and retail market. The Complainant took Standard Fire and Special Peril Policy No. 121700/11/2012/155 from the Opposite Party/ Respondent Insurance Company to insure his godowns situated at 10, Qureshi Compound, Near Himalaya Hotel, S.V. Road, Jogeshwari (West), Mumbai – 400102 and at 50, Ashirwad Industrial Estate, Building No. 5, Ram Mandir Road, Goregaon (West), Mumbai -400104, valid from 10.05.2011 to 09.05.2012.
